About 2-[5-[(4-benzylpiperidin-1-yl)methyl]-1H-1,2,4-triazol-3-yl]-6-fluoro-1H-indole
2-[5-[(4-benzylpiperidin-1-yl)methyl]-1H-1,2,4-triazol-3-yl]-6-fluoro-1H-indole (PubChem CID 162364827) has the molecular formula C23H24FN5
and a molecular weight of 389.48 g/mol. Its IUPAC name is 2-[5-[(4-benzylpiperidin-1-yl)methyl]-1H-1,2,4-triazol-3-yl]-6-fluoro-1H-indole.

What is the SMILES notation for 2-[5-[(4-benzylpiperidin-1-yl)methyl]-1H-1,2,4-triazol-3-yl]-6-fluoro-1H-indole?
The canonical SMILES for 2-[5-[(4-benzylpiperidin-1-yl)methyl]-1H-1,2,4-triazol-3-yl]-6-fluoro-1H-indole is Fc1ccc2cc(-c3n[nH]c(CN4CCC(Cc5ccccc5)CC4)n3)[nH]c2c1.
What is the InChIKey of 2-[5-[(4-benzylpiperidin-1-yl)methyl]-1H-1,2,4-triazol-3-yl]-6-fluoro-1H-indole?
The InChIKey is LBXSXSUCJZAUCC-UHFFFAOYSA-N. The full InChI is InChI=1S/C23H24FN5/c24-19-7-6-18-13-21(25-20(18)14-19)23-26-22(27-28-23)15-29-10-8-17(9-11-29)12-16-4-2-1-3-5-16/h1-7,13-14,17,25H,8-12,15H2,(H,26,27,28).
What are the key properties of 2-[5-[(4-benzylpiperidin-1-yl)methyl]-1H-1,2,4-triazol-3-yl]-6-fluoro-1H-indole?
2-[5-[(4-benzylpiperidin-1-yl)methyl]-1H-1,2,4-triazol-3-yl]-6-fluoro-1H-indole has a molecular weight of 389.48 g/mol, XLogP of 4.55, 5 rotatable bonds, 2 hydrogen bond donors, and 3 hydrogen bond acceptors.
